(Prerequisite: ECE 103) Provides for the development of knowledge and skills that will enable the student to understand individuals with special needs and appropriately guide their development. Special emphasis is placed on acquainting the student with community resources and programs that serve families with special needs persons. Topics include: physical disabilities and health disorders, intellectual exceptionalities, inclusion/least restrictive environment (LRE), social/emotional disorders, and community resources.
